Matching Perturbative and Non-Perturbative Physics With Power Accuracy in Heavy-Quark Effective Theory
Abstract
I discuss a scheme to match perturbative and non-perturbative physics with power accuracy in the heavy-quark effective theory. I elaborate on two important aspects of the scheme: 1) a multi-loop subtraction of soft contributions from the perturbation series in the pole mass, 2) a perturbative regularization of the linearly-divergent heavy-quark self-energy in the lattice formulation of the heavy-quark effective theory.
